The Benefits Of Outplacement Services

Outplacement services, also known as career transition services, have become increasingly popular in today’s competitive job market These services are designed to help employees who have been laid off or are facing redundancy transition to new employment opportunities smoothly Outplacement services provide support in the form of career coaching, job search assistance, resume writing, and interview preparation

The main goal of outplacement services is to lessen the negative impact of job loss on employees and help them quickly find a new job that aligns with their skills and career goals For employers, outplacement services can also be beneficial in managing employee transitions and maintaining a positive employer brand Let’s take a closer look at the benefits of outplacement services for both employees and employers.

For Employees:
1 Career Coaching: One of the key benefits of outplacement services is the access to career coaching Career coaches work with employees to assess their skills, interests, and career goals, and provide guidance on potential job opportunities or career paths This personalized support can help employees navigate the job market more effectively and make informed decisions about their future.

2 Job Search Assistance: Outplacement services offer practical assistance in the job search process, including help with networking, job applications, and interview preparation This support can significantly improve the chances of securing a new job quickly and successfully.

3 Emotional Support: Losing a job can be a stressful and emotional experience Outplacement services provide emotional support to employees during this challenging time, helping them cope with feelings of uncertainty and anxiety Having a support system in place can make the transition easier and less overwhelming.

Resume Writing and LinkedIn Profile Optimization: Outplacement services often include assistance with resume writing and optimizing LinkedIn profiles A well-crafted resume and strong online presence can make a big difference in attracting potential employers and standing out in a competitive job market.

For Employers:
1 Maintain Positive Employer Brand: Providing outplacement services to employees who are being laid off or made redundant can help maintain a positive employer brand Employees are more likely to view their employer in a favorable light if they are supported during a difficult transition This can lead to improved employee morale, retention, and engagement.

2 Reduce Legal Risks: Offering outplacement services can help mitigate legal risks for employers By providing employees with support in finding new employment opportunities, employers demonstrate a commitment to their well-being and reduce the likelihood of legal disputes or claims related to unfair dismissal.

3 Improve Employee Relations: Outplacement services can help improve employee relations by showing empathy and support for employees who are facing job loss Employees who feel valued and supported by their employer are more likely to speak positively about their experience, even after leaving the company.

4 Increased Productivity: By offering outplacement services, employers can help employees transition to new roles quickly, minimizing disruptions and maintaining productivity levels This can be particularly beneficial in situations where downsizing or restructuring is necessary for the organization’s long-term success.

In conclusion, outplacement services offer valuable support to employees who are facing job loss and help employers manage the challenges of workforce transitions effectively By providing career coaching, job search assistance, and emotional support, outplacement services can make a significant difference in helping employees find new employment opportunities and move forward in their careers Additionally, employers can benefit from maintaining a positive employer brand, reducing legal risks, improving employee relations, and increasing productivity.Overall, outplacement services play a crucial role in mitigating the negative impact of job loss on employees and fostering a supportive work environment.
